Harry, Minerva and Albus were unable to return to their evening plans. Hermione
and Ron tried to take Harrys' mind off of this afternoon's events but failed miserably.
Finally, Hermione stood up, grabbed both young men by a shoulder and pointed them
towards the door and eventually Dumbledore's office.
"There is only one way to settle this-we need to get some answers from Dumbledore.
No more hedging or waiting for the future. I think we all deserve some answers, including
Angelina. I will swear she is in as much of the dark as we are. Now don't dawdle-I don't
want to lose my nerve."
Ron and Harry looked at each other arching eyebrows(in a scary dead on imitation of
Snape), shrugged and standing straighter strode purposely down the halls.
Reaching the gargoyle at the entrance to the Headmasters' office-the passage was
already open. They snickered at one another, of course, he knew they were on their way.
Minerva and Albus were waiting in the sitting room area in front of the fire.
"Please sit down. Would anyone care for tea or snacks?" Albus asked.
When it was established that no one wanted refreshments-Dumbledore sighed and
began his story.
"I know that you are all here wanting answers. Yes, I realize now that you deserve to
know more about Angelina and unfortunately I fear that the wrong individuals already do.
Let me begin by stating that this will bet dit difficult for you Harry, but I know that your
friends will help you with acceptance of the situation. Angelina does not know what I am
about to tell you, neither for that matter, does Minerva. Severus is the only one and I
will admit that he has told me repeatedly that I was wrong to keep this from you. Harry-
when your parents were attacked-your father was set upon first, Voldemort thought he
had killed him but he had not. When he attacked your mother-she died-then he went after you and failed. In that moment he lost, very nearly, all of his powers thus not realizing James
was alive-barely. James was taken into hiding to begin his recovery. It was decided
immediately to let the public believe he was dead. After a year and a half in a hospital
with no results pointing to the salvaging of his mind-he was taken to live at the Moonstar
residence. Lucinda worked with him daily and finally he was able to help with research
for several secret missions against Deatheaters. James fell in love with Lucinda and they
married secretly-everyone at the Ministry who had to be involved in the paperwork of their
marriage was obliviated afterwards. Lucinda became pregnant and on the night that
Angelina was born-Deatheaters attacked their home and killed Lucinda and James .
It was previously arranged for me to immediately take Angelina and conceal her with a
muggle family. Angelina is your half sister Harry. Do you now understand why you have
always felt so protective of her? She is also a Parseltongue and a healer, although she
has rainraining in handling her powers yet. While Voldemort transferred a large portion
of his powers to you on the night he tried to kill you, Angelina inherited her immensely
potent powers from two Pureblood lines. She will be more powerful than you are one
day Harry. And to answer the next question-again, she knows none of this. I should
have told you sooner, I know that now." Dumbledore looked into the face of the
young man sitting across from him.
Harry, for his part was trying to absorb what he had just heard. Pieces of thoughts
were drifting through his mind but no coherent words. Then the emotions kicked in
and the anger rose to the forefront.
"How could you do this to us? Manipulating me all these years, turning me into
your private assasin-I can almost handle. But now to find out that you've wasted at
least 6 years-wait not wasted-robbed us of 6 years of familial bonding. That is
unforgiveable, considering you know how much I miss my parents, the ache for
a loving family that reaches down to my very soul. I need to get out of here before
I say something that... I can't stand to be in the same room with you right now."
Harry began his descent down the stairs so swiftly, he was gone before the
others could turn to watch him go. He had no idea where he was heading-but as
far away from Dumbledore as possible within the castle walls was a beginning. It
all made sense now-protectiveness, the comforting feeling, same perseverence
and survival instincts. Both of us are Parseltongues-that was still unusual-even
he realized that. Still a million thoughts, too many too fast for him to single out.
He wanted to go to her but he decided to wait for the morning after her collapse
this afternoon. In the morning, he would visit Angelina and give her the news
with Professor Snape present. At least he had been on Dumbledore about this-
Harry could only imagine the harshness of his words to Dumbledore, considering
his feelings for Angelina. Hopefully they were delivered with the same intensity
he always directed at Ron and himself. He wandered the castle for quite some
time. Suddenly his face lit up with a grin that could light a Christmas tree. The
only thought in his mind-I have a sister, I have family.
